Скрипт для пвп. Атака по списку смертников =)
Moderators: Murderator+, Murderator
Скрипт для пвп. Атака по списку смертников =)
Вообщем я знаю что такой скрипт существует но найти его а тем более самому написать не получается.
Суть скрипта заключается в следующем.. Есть список ников на которые при нажатии клавиши наводится таргет и дается атака. При повторном использовании горячей клавиши таргет переходит на следующего по списку если он есть в приделах видимости.
Буду очень благодарен за помощь.
Суть скрипта заключается в следующем.. Есть список ников на которые при нажатии клавиши наводится таргет и дается атака. При повторном использовании горячей клавиши таргет переходит на следующего по списку если он есть в приделах видимости.
Буду очень благодарен за помощь.
Re: Скрипт для пвп. Атака по списку смертников =)
так как бы
if uo.getName( ''finditem'') == "Xopek" then
атакуем
if uo.getName( ''finditem'') == "Xopek" then
атакуем
-
- Posts: 949
- Joined: 2011-05-23 00:33:30
Re: Скрипт для пвп. Атака по списку смертников =)
Это не логично, ты запутаешся и не будешь знать кого скрипт должен атаковать после нескольких нажатий когда не будет игроков. Проще отдельную кнопку на каждого нужного игрока сделать.
Re: Скрипт для пвп. Атака по списку смертников =)
Кстати у каждого игрока есть свой ID который никогда не меняется. По нему отловить нужных будет проще чем по нику (который даже игрок иногда может сменить).
Re: Скрипт для пвп. Атака по списку смертников =)
А как бы мне максимально эффективно и быстро переключать таргеты и давать атаку в замесах 10х10 например. Таргет некст вечно на своих переводит)))
-
- Posts: 820
- Joined: 2011-06-11 19:54:23
Re: Скрипт для пвп. Атака по списку смертников =)
Code: Select all
sub attacknext()
var dist=10 #Расстояние, на котором можно атаковать врагов
var cnt=5 #Сколько ID в списке?
dim arr[val(str(cnt))]
arr[0]='0x001DA666' #ID врага
arr[1]='0x001DA666' #ID врага
arr[2]='0x001DA667' #ID врага
arr[3]='0x001DA666' #ID врага
arr[4]='0x001DA666' #ID врага
var i,ptr=0
if uo.getglobal('attack_ptr')<>'N/A' then
ptr=val(uo.getglobal('attack_ptr'))
endif
if ptr>=cnt then
ptr=0
endif
for i=ptr to cnt-1
if uo.getdistance(arr[i])<dist then
uo.set('lasttarget',arr[i])
uo.print('Attack ID='+arr[i]+' name='+uo.getname(arr[i]))
uo.attack(arr[i])
i=i+1
if i>=cnt then
uo.setglobal('attack_ptr','0')
else
uo.setglobal('attack_ptr',str(i))
endif
return
endif
next
uo.print('Врагов нет((')
uo.setglobal('attack_ptr','0')
end sub
Типо этого?
Не по имени, а как и сказал Мираж - по ID.
Last edited by Juicy Fruit on 2013-06-08 15:14:05, edited 2 times in total.
Re: Скрипт для пвп. Атака по списку смертников =)
Думаю да. Сегодня тестану. Спасибо огромное
Re: Скрипт для пвп. Атака по списку смертников =)
Все работает спасибо) Ещё такой момент.. возможно ли сделать ещё чтоб скрипт вытаскивал шкалу хп соперника и ставил её по координатам на экране?
Re: Скрипт для пвп. Атака по списку смертников =)
Боги скриптов дайте ответ пожалуйста)
Re: Скрипт для пвп. Атака по списку смертников =)
Инжект не умеет двигать окна и эмулировать зажатую клавишу. Или пилот или изиуо (ей проще)
Re: Скрипт для пвп. Атака по списку смертников =)
Mirage wrote:Инжект не умеет двигать окна и эмулировать зажатую клавишу. Или пилот или изиуо (ей проще)
Изи никогда не пользовался и даже понятия не имею что это и с чем его едят)
Re: Скрипт для пвп. Атака по списку смертников =)
Сдается мне что и инжектом ты не с пеленок пользуешься
Изиуо более подходящий зверь для 6 клиента.

Изиуо более подходящий зверь для 6 клиента.
Re: Скрипт для пвп. Атака по списку смертников =)
Mirage wrote:Сдается мне что и инжектом ты не с пеленок пользуешься![]()
Изиуо более подходящий зверь для 6 клиента.
Да инжектом пользуюсь давно но в скриптах 0 ))) Спасибо
Re: Скрипт для пвп. Атака по списку смертников =)
а как сделать так что бы кидал еще таргет
thin line 'tween heaven and here.
Re: Скрипт для пвп. Атака по списку смертников =)
я имею ввиду что бы кидал еще таргет во врага, было бы вообще круто
thin line 'tween heaven and here.